Stellar Tuesday is a New York based rock/powerpop/punk band formed in the early 2000s. The band was founded by Eric Hauptman, a mountain biker from Ulster County, U.S. He headed to Manhattan and became a jazz guitar performance major at New York University, graduating in 2001 with a bachelor's degree in music. Stellar Tuesday began performing in 2002 and self-released a five-song EP in May 2003. The band got a good reception and were selected to be a part of the ?Urban Noise, Vol. 1 - Traffic? compilation (a release which contained some of the most talented New York based bands).

This album turned out to be a huge success and was a major factor in Stellar Tuedays increasing popularity.
For their second release, Stellar Tuesday worked with Grammy nominated producer Steve Addabbo (Suzanne Vega, Shawn Colvin). At this point, the band was rated as one of great talent and someone to "watch out for". The EP was released in 2004, but was never the success many expected.
